Topeka Daily Capital, Nov. 15, 1962, page 38:
Stonewall J. Essman

Stonewall J. Essman, 79, Waldron, Ark., died Wednesday in a Topeka hospital after an extended illness.
Mr. Essman had become ill while visiting relatives in Topeka.

Born April 22, 1883, in Scott County, Ark., he lived most of his life in Waldron, Ark. He was a retired farmer and a member of the Baptist Church.

Survivors include his widow, Mrs. Emaline Essman, of the home; seven sons, Russell, 2610 E. 4th, Virgil, Grantville, Dee, Waldron, Ark., Herschell, Bakersfield, Calif., Elmer, Grantville, Almer, Route 6, and Lodelle, 1105 Madison; three daughters, Mrs. Minnie Barnett, Lawrence, Mrs. Ella Tarwater, 310 Burgess, and Mrs. Eva Epperson, 2510 Massachusetts; 51 grandchildren; 52 great-grandchildren; one great-great-grandchild; three brothers, Clay Essman, Waldron, Ark., Joe Essman, Mount Ida, Ark., and George Essman, Upland, Calif., and one sister, Mrs. Alfa Nix, Waldron, Ark.

Services will be at 10 a.m. Friday in Davidson-Eslinger-Duff Funeral Home with burial in Mount Hope Cemetery.
